Cryptocoryne Willisii

More about Cryptocoryne Willisii

Cryptocoryne willisii is a popular aquatic plants species among aquarium enthusiasts. Its leaves are typically green to brownish-green in color and have a narrow, lanceolate shape. This plant is known for its versatility and adaptability, making it suitable for both beginners and experienced aquarists.

Cryptocoryne willisii is a hardy species that can thrive in a wide range of aquarium conditions. It can tolerate low to medium lighting levels and does not require additional CO2 injection. This makes it an ideal choice for individuals who prefer to maintain a low-tech or low-maintenance aquarium.

Additionally, Cryptocoryne willisii is relatively undemanding regarding nutrient requirements and water parameters, making it an excellent option for beginners. It can be planted in the foreground or midground of the aquarium, adding a touch of natural beauty to any setup.
